diff options
| author | syuilo <syuilotan@yahoo.co.jp> | 2020-08-14 15:24:55 +0900 |
|---|---|---|
| committer | syuilo <syuilotan@yahoo.co.jp> | 2020-08-14 15:24:55 +0900 |
| commit | 7c5ac2cbb407fbcdd06f7561ccbcff56c9da6a14 (patch) | |
| tree | d617bbb0e70a5c627a10b31f5e7bc940b6bde046 /migration | |
| parent | GCSに大きいファイルがアップロードできないのを修正 Fix ... (diff) | |
| download | misskey-7c5ac2cbb407fbcdd06f7561ccbcff56c9da6a14.tar.gz misskey-7c5ac2cbb407fbcdd06f7561ccbcff56c9da6a14.tar.bz2 misskey-7c5ac2cbb407fbcdd06f7561ccbcff56c9da6a14.zip | |
perf(server): Add isSensitive index to improve query performance
Diffstat (limited to 'migration')
| -rw-r--r-- | migration/1597385880794-add-sensitive-index.ts | 14 |
1 files changed, 14 insertions, 0 deletions
diff --git a/migration/1597385880794-add-sensitive-index.ts b/migration/1597385880794-add-sensitive-index.ts new file mode 100644 index 0000000000..ff6251ac0a --- /dev/null +++ b/migration/1597385880794-add-sensitive-index.ts @@ -0,0 +1,14 @@ +import {MigrationInterface, QueryRunner} from "typeorm"; + +export class addSensitiveIndex1597385880794 implements MigrationInterface { + name = 'addSensitiveIndex1597385880794' + + public async up(queryRunner: QueryRunner): Promise<void> { + await queryRunner.query(`CREATE INDEX "IDX_a7eba67f8b3fa27271e85d2e26" ON "drive_file" ("isSensitive") `); + } + + public async down(queryRunner: QueryRunner): Promise<void> { + await queryRunner.query(`DROP INDEX "IDX_a7eba67f8b3fa27271e85d2e26"`); + } + +} |